> When config more than one RM, for example HA cluster, using the start-yarn.sh script to start yarn cluster,but the cluster only start up with one resourcemanager on the node which start-yarn.sh be executed. I think yarn should sense how many RMs been configured at the beginning, and start them all in start-yarn.sh script.
